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19 9873051 752516944 9329509240
3289341892 369785530 25398693
3289341892 369785530 25398693
6080 91551 44155 09
All about undefined
Interested in learning more?
3289341892 369785530 25398693
6080 91551 44155 09
See more
45 7365
88777 94517925388 513
See more
28476 293030
96490107 2149628 33118939 4018591 6680
See more